Precision targeting like never before. 

At the heart of paid social lies the ability to reach the right people at the right time. Traditionally, this relied heavily on manual audience segmentation and intuition. Now, AI algorithms analyse mountains of data from browsing habits to past purchases to predict who’s most likely to engage or convert. This precision targeting not only maximises ad spend but also ensures messaging resonates deeply with potential customers.

Platforms such as Facebook and Instagram use AI-powered tools to optimise campaigns in real time. These systems adjust bids, placements, and creative elements automatically, based on live performance data.

The result? Marketers see improved click-through rates, higher conversions, and ultimately, better ROI.

Now it’s time to discuss smarter creative optimisation. 

AI isn’t just about who sees the ad, it’s also changing what they see. Creative fatigue is a common challenge in paid media campaigns, where repetitive ads lead to diminishing returns. AI can generate and test multiple creative variations rapidly, learning which combinations of images, copy, and formats perform best for different audiences.

This dynamic creative optimisation saves marketers time and budget, freeing them to focus on strategy and storytelling. Moreover, AI tools can personalise ads on an individual level, tailoring offers or messages based on a user’s preferences or behaviours. This bespoke approach feels less like advertising and more like genuine engagement.

But what else? Forecasting and budget allocation is crucial. 

Budget management in paid social media often involves guesswork. How much should you spend on each platform? Which campaigns deserve more investment? AI-powered forecasting tools analyse past campaign data alongside external factors seasonality, market trends, even competitor activity to recommend optimal budget distribution.

Such insights prevent overspending on underperforming ads and ensure that funds are directed towards high-impact opportunities. By automating these decisions, marketers gain clarity and confidence, while campaigns run leaner and smarter.

With great power comes great responsibility. The rise of AI in paid social media brings ethical considerations, especially around data privacy and algorithmic bias. Forward-thinking agencies and platforms prioritise transparency in how AI systems make decisions and ensure compliance with regulations like GDPR.

At the end of the day, AI should augment human creativity and judgement not replace it. Marketers must remain vigilant to maintain authenticity and trust with their audiences, using AI as a tool to enhance, rather than overshadow, their brand’s voice.
